| SECTION 2. Section 201.991(a), Transportation Code, is | ||
| amended to read as follows: | ||
| (a) The department shall develop a unified transportation | ||
| program covering a period of 10 years to guide the development of | ||
| and authorize construction of transportation projects. The | ||
| program must: | ||
| (1) annually identify target funding levels; [ |
||
| (2) list all projects that the department intends to | ||
| develop or begin construction of during the program period; and | ||
| (3) identify and prioritize transportation projects | ||
| that: | ||
| (A) are required to maintain the state | ||
| infrastructure; or | ||
| (B) would improve the state infrastructure. | ||
| SECTION 3. In selecting and prioritizing transportation | ||
| projects, the Texas Department of Transportation shall: | ||
| (1) develop a plan, conduct an environmental review, | ||
| and propose a design for: | ||
| (A) the reconstruction of Broadway Street in San | ||
| Antonio between its intersections with East Houston Street and Burr | ||
| Road; | ||
| (B) the reconstruction of Hildebrand Avenue in | ||
| San Antonio between its intersections between North New Braunfels | ||
| Avenue and the San Antonio River; | ||
| (C) the construction of State Highway 32 between | ||
| State Highway 4 and U.S. Highways 77 and 83 in Cameron County; | ||
| (D) the improvement and extension of Cistercian | ||
| Road between State Highway 114 and Northgate Drive in Dallas | ||
| County; | ||
| (E) the improvement and extension of Stewart Road | ||
| from U.S. Highway 77 to Frontier Parkway in Denton County; | ||
| (F) the improvement of Fishtrap Road between its | ||
| intersections with U.S. Highway 377 and Brewer Road in Denton | ||
| County; | ||
| (G) the improvement of Rockhill Road and Arvin | ||
| Hill Road between the intersection of Rockhill Road and the Union | ||
| Pacific Railroad tracks and the intersection of Arvin Hill Road and | ||
| Red Mesa Trail in Denton County; | ||
| (H) the construction of a bridge in Harris County | ||
| crossing the railroad tracks at the intersection of Little York | ||
| Road and Hirsch Road to provide rail-roadway grade separation; | ||
| (I) the construction of a bridge in Harris County | ||
| crossing the railroad tracks at the intersection of Tidwell Road | ||
| and Hirsch Road to provide rail-roadway grade separation; | ||
| (J) the reconstruction of State Highway 225 | ||
| between its intersection with Interstate Highway 610 and Red Bluff | ||
| Road in Harris County; | ||
| (K) the construction of connectors between State | ||
| Highway 225 and State Highway 8 in Harris County; | ||
| (L) the reconstruction of Broadway Street | ||
| between its intersection with Interstate Highway 45 and State | ||
| Highway 225 in Harris County; | ||
| (M) the construction of a sound barrier along the | ||
| eastern side of State Highway 146 between McCabe Road and Wharton | ||
| Weems Boulevard in Harris County; | ||
| (N) the expansion of State Highway 57 between the | ||
| City of Eagle Pass and Interstate Highway 35 in Frio, Maverick, and | ||
| Zavala Counties; | ||
| (O) the construction of an interchange at the | ||
| northern intersection of State Highway 349 and Business State | ||
| Highway 349-C in Martin County; | ||
| (P) the improvement and expansion of State | ||
| Highway 349 from its intersection with Business State Highway 349-C | ||
| in Martin County to its intersection with Farm-to-Market Road 1788 | ||
| in Midland County; | ||
| (Q) the construction of an interchange at the | ||
| intersection of State Highway 349 and Farm-to-Market Road 1788 in | ||
| Midland County; | ||
| (R) the construction of an interchange at the | ||
| intersection of State Highway Loop 250 and Todd Road in Midland | ||
| County; and | ||
| (S) the improvement of Farm-to-Market Road 1660 | ||
| between its intersections with Orgain Street and U.S. Highway 79 in | ||
| Williamson County; | ||
| (2) construct the projects described by Subdivision | ||
| (1) of this section; and | ||
| (3) ensure that a route in the state highway system, | ||
| including Farm-to-Market Roads 1021 and 1472, between Eagle Pass | ||
| and Laredo is sufficiently maintained. | ||
| SECTION 4. This Act takes effect September 1, 2025. | ||
